Bridge collapses in eastern Taiwan, at least 6 missing
A bridge has collapsed in Nanfang’ao in eastern Taiwan, crushing a number of boats and causing a truck to fall, local officials say. At least 6 people are missing and 12 others are injured.
The cause of the Tuesday’s bridge collapse was not immediately known, but Typhoon Mitag swept through the region earlier on Tuesday. A video released by the Coast Guard Administration shows the accident.
